:Ammonium nickel sulfate ((NH4)2Ni(SO4)2) hexahydrate
Description:
Ammonium nickel sulfate hexahydrate, with the chemical formula (NH4)2Ni(SO4)2·6H2O and CAS number 7785-20-8, is a crystalline compound that typically appears as greenish or blue-green crystals. It is a double salt composed of ammonium ions and nickel sulfate, and it contains six water molecules of hydration. This compound is soluble in water, which makes it useful in various applications, including as a source of nickel in electroplating and as a catalyst in chemical reactions. The presence of nickel gives it unique properties, including potential toxicity, which necessitates careful handling. Ammonium nickel sulfate hexahydrate is also used in the preparation of nickel-based catalysts and in the production of nickel salts. Its thermal stability allows it to decompose upon heating, releasing ammonia and sulfur oxides. As with many nickel compounds, it is important to consider environmental and health safety guidelines when working with this substance.
